Dialysis Services – The Brooklyn Hospital Center is a dialysis center located in Brooklyn, New York, dedicated to providing comprehensive renal care to patients in need. Situated at 121 DeKalb Avenue, this facility offers both inpatient hemodialysis within the hospital and outpatient services at the Myrtle Avenue Dialysis center. The center is equipped to support patients requiring acute, chronic, or home peritoneal dialysis treatments, including CAPD and CCPD options.
The Myrtle Avenue Dialysis center features 25 fully equipped dialysis stations, each designed with patient comfort in mind, offering fully reclining chairs and personal televisions with cable and DVD options. Operating from early morning until late evening, the outpatient center accommodates a flexible schedule to meet the varied needs of its patients. The inpatient unit operates during daytime hours, ensuring that hospitalized patients also receive timely and attentive dialysis care.
A multidisciplinary team comprising doctors, nurses, technicians, nutritionists, and social workers collaborates closely to deliver individualized treatment plans and support for patients managing kidney disease.
